Agapanthus africanus “Albus”

Family: LILIACEAE

Elegant bulb with long ribbon like leaves, with flowers clustered in an umbel on long stems. Agapanthus are clump-forming perennials with narrowly strap-shaped leaves, evergreen in some species, and erect stems bearing umbels of funnel-shaped blue or white flowers in late summer.
